15325 ZIP Code — Crucible, PA

Greene County, Pennsylvania

ZIP code 15325 is located in Crucible, Pennsylvania, within Greene County. It covers approximately 0.26 square miles and serves a population of 222 residents. This is a standard ZIP code in the Eastern (ET) timezone, served by area code 724.

About ZIP code 15325

The housing stock consists of predominantly single-family detached homes. Most homes were built in the pre-1940, giving the area an established character. Owner-occupancy sits near the national average at 56%.

The dominant occupation class is management, business, and professional, with education and healthcare as the leading industry.

Educational attainment is near the national average, with 43% of residents holding a bachelor's degree or higher.

Health indicators show elevated rates of smoking (22%) compared to national benchmarks.

Notable community characteristics include disability rates above the national average at 36%.
